Hezbollah held a mass funeral in Kfar Sir, south Lebanon, for more than a dozen fighters killed during the conflict with Israel. This ceremony occurred on Tuesday, following a 10-day ceasefire between Israel and Lebanon that US President Donald Trump announced on Friday. The funerals highlight the human cost of the ongoing war, which has lasted over six weeks. Hezbollah, an Iran-backed group, has not publicly disclosed the total number of its fighters killed since Israel launched its massive strikes and ground invasion of Lebanon last month.

The United States is set to host new talks on Thursday between Israel and Lebanon in an effort to reach an agreement as their fragile ceasefire largely holds. The discussions will take place at the State Department in Washington, once again at the ambassadorial level. Lebanese President Joseph Aoun said the goal is to end hostilities and the occupation in southern Lebanon, though Hezbollah continues to reject the negotiations. Meanwhile, Lebanese officials claim the IDF has destroyed 39 villages in the south of the country. Eliza Herbert reports.
